Form.MdiChildActivate Olay

Tanım

Bir MDI uygulaması içinde çok belgeli arabirim (MDI) alt formu etkinleştirildiğinde veya kapatıldığında gerçekleşir.

public:
 event EventHandler ^ MdiChildActivate;
public event EventHandler MdiChildActivate;
public event EventHandler? MdiChildActivate;
member this.MdiChildActivate : EventHandler 
Public Custom Event MdiChildActivate As EventHandler 

Olay Türü

Örnekler

Aşağıdaki örnekte bu üyenin kullanımı gösterilmektedir. Örnekte, olay işleyicisi olayın oluşumunu MdiChildActivate bildirir. Bu rapor, olayın ne zaman gerçekleştiğini öğrenmenize yardımcı olur ve hata ayıklamada size yardımcı olabilir. Birden çok olayı veya sık gerçekleşen olayları raporlamak için, iletisini ile MessageBox.Show değiştirmeyi Console.WriteLine veya çok satırlı TextBoxbir iletiye eklemeyi göz önünde bulundurun.

Örnek kodu çalıştırmak için, adlı Formtürünün Form1 bir örneğini içeren bir projeye yapıştırın. Ardından olay işleyicisinin olayla ilişkilendirildiğinden MdiChildActivate emin olun.

private void Form1_MdiChildActivate(Object sender, EventArgs e) {

   MessageBox.Show("You are in the Form.MdiChildActivate event.");
}
Private Sub Form1_MdiChildActivate(sender as Object, e as EventArgs) _ 
     Handles Form1.MdiChildActivate

   MessageBox.Show("You are in the Form.MdiChildActivate event.")

End Sub

Açıklamalar

MDI alt formunun içeriğini güncelleştirme ve etkinleştirilen MDI alt formunun durumuna bağlı olarak MDI üst formunda kullanılabilen menü seçeneklerini değiştirme gibi görevleri gerçekleştirmek için bu olayı kullanabilirsiniz.

Olayları işleme hakkında daha fazla bilgi için bkz . Olayları İşleme ve Oluşturma.

Şunlara uygulanır

Ayrıca bkz.